WA Police must not charge elderly man

What is the world coming to? In Perth a 77 year man subject to a violent home was assaulted and has ended up with a broken arm and concussion.

He locked himself and his wife in their bedroom in defence. He is licensed to have a 12 gauge shot gun which he used after the assailants kicked in the door of the bedroom. One of the assailants was shot in the stomach and is now in hospital – I understand the injuries are not life threatening.
